A 17-year-old male suspect is arrested by the Lynchburg Police Department (LPD) just 20 minutes after an armed robbery incident on Sunday afternoon. The robbery occurred at approximately 12:45 PM when the suspect approached an adult female using a public restroom on Park Avenue and displayed what appeared to be a handgun, demanding her purse.
Thanks to the prompt response of local law enforcement, the suspect was apprehended quickly, with police discovering he was in possession of a pellet gun that closely resembled a real firearm. He is currently held in juvenile detention as authorities prepare formal charges, highlighting the ongoing commitment of the LPD to ensure community safety.
